Transaction bfd8196e5f8034b0f2381f7edfb830e36cf324b64154148c7216fc8f26d1a04f
1 Input
1 Output
-
bfd8196e5f8034b0f2381f7edfb830e36cf324b64154148c7216fc8f26d1a04f:0
- value
- 3148692055
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 eda68c703bde4b5283e7767544171fa816b14624 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NfafTpzmQEVkDcDVYm6TnwkGUhCBhEm3M